Board to decide on daycare, short-term rental permits
The Zoning Board of Adjustment will vote on two special use permits: a daycare at 2206 Walnut Street and a short-term rental at 918 N. Henry Avenue. Both are in existing residences under Butte-Silver Bow Municipal Code sections for child day care centers and special use permits.

City Council to discuss modernization of Short-Term Rental Program
The City Council will consider updates to the Short-Term Rental Program to establish a clearer permitting system and stronger operational standards. The body will also review claims and payroll for approval.
